Less than three years ago, Jack Berdy was the chairman of On-Line Software International, Inc., a $100 million-plus, Fort Lee, N.J., systems software developer. These days, Berdy, 47, can be found putting in 36-hour shifts as a second-year internist at nearby Hackensack Medical Center.
On-Line, which Berdy founded in 1969, was best known for packages such as its Interest debugging tool. After 22 years of steady growth, the company was acquired by Computer Associates...
